LMS for Board Member Training: Enhancing Governance Through Accessible Learning

In today’s dynamic corporate landscape, continuous education is essential—even at the highest levels of leadership. Board members play a pivotal role in shaping the strategic direction of organizations. To support their evolving responsibilities, Learning Management Systems (LMS) offer a structured and scalable way to provide ongoing training and professional development.

Why Use an LMS for Board Member Training?

Board member training is no longer limited to in-person retreats or occasional seminars. An LMS offers an efficient and flexible solution for delivering comprehensive training modules that board members can access anytime, anywhere. This accessibility is particularly valuable for busy professionals managing multiple responsibilities.

Key Benefits of LMS for Board Members:

  1. Standardized Training Content: Ensure consistency across board member education by providing uniform content tailored to organizational goals and governance best practices.
  2. Time and Location Flexibility: Board members can learn at their own pace, from any location, making training more practical and less disruptive.
  3. Tracking and Compliance: Many LMS platforms include tracking features to monitor course completion and support compliance with regulatory requirements.
  4. Customizable Learning Paths: Organizations can tailor learning paths to address specific needs such as financial oversight, legal responsibilities, and ethical governance.
  5. Ongoing Updates: As regulations and market conditions change, LMS content can be updated easily to keep board members informed and prepared.

Popular Topics in Board Member Training via LMS:

  • Corporate governance fundamentals
  • Risk management and internal controls
  • Financial reporting and analysis
  • Legal and regulatory responsibilities
  • Diversity, equity, and inclusion (DEI)
  • Cybersecurity awareness
